The following JS Code creates a myMovie Object and assigns values to the title and ctor attributes of the Object. The attributes of an Object can be called directly without being defined. This is very simple.
?
| 1 2 3 4 5 6 |
<Script type = "text/javascript"> Var myMovie = new Object (); MyMovie. title = "Aliens "; MyMovie. director = "James Cameron "; Document. write ("movie: title is \" "+ myMovie. title + "\""); </Script> |
The output result is as follows:
?
| 1 |
Movie: title is "Aliens" |
